Transaction dcabb18f85c955e90b642f56e7fd8c56b1c53d30d2d14b66a6e5676bd0679124
1 Input
1 Output
-
dcabb18f85c955e90b642f56e7fd8c56b1c53d30d2d14b66a6e5676bd0679124:0
- value
- 7428629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ea7bcfcbd103dea37feb7243dd1d05b35e8edc3b OP_EQUAL
- address
- 3P4rN27juHysNyJJzfguqiXq3Rt7wtviP2